Zarządzanie tematami
Istnieje wiele sposobów zarządzania tematami. Copilot Studio zawiera moduł sprawdzający temat, który informuje, czy w Twoich tematach występują błędy. Możesz włączyć lub wyłączyć tematy, aby nie były widoczne dla osób rozmawiających z Twoim agentem. Można też zduplikować tematy, aby ułatwić tworzenie nowych.
Wyświetlanie błędów tematu
Podczas zapisywania temat raporty Copilot Studio o problemach w temacie.
- Błędy uniemożliwiają pracę agenta. Najpierw należy je naprawić, zanim można opublikować agenta.
- Ostrzeżenia nie uniemożliwiają pracy agenta, ale mogą spowodować, że niektóre tematy nie będą działać zgodnie z oczekiwaniami. Należy naprawić ostrzeżenia, gdy je zobaczysz.
Na stronie Tematy można sprawdzić, temat ma błędy i liczbę błędów w kolumnie Błędy. Strona tematów zawiera tylko te błędy, które zatrzymują działanie agenta, w przeciwieństwie do ostrzeżeń.
Otwórz temat na stronie Tematy.
Wybierz Sprawdzanie tematu na pasku narzędzi.
Pojawi się temat Sprawdzanie tematu, błędy raportowania i ostrzeżenia dotyczące tematu.
Wybierz błąd, aby przejść bezpośrednio do węzła zawierającego ten błąd.
Włączanie lub wyłączanie tematu
Tematy mogą mieć status Włączone lub Wyłączone , aby wskazać, czy mogą być używane lub wyzwalane w konwersacji agenta. Domyślnie nowe tematy są tworzone ze stanem Wł.
Aby zmienić stan tematu, przejdź do strony Tematy i użyj przełącznika dla żądanego tematu.
Gdy temat jest Włączony, uruchamia się zgodnie z oczekiwaniami. Tematy są uruchamiane w wyniku fraz wyzwalających lub gdy inny temat przekierowuje do nich.
Gdy temat jest wyłączony:
- Ikona temat zmieni kolor
na szary ze wskaźnikiem.
- Temat w ogóle się nie uruchamia.
- Temat nie uruchamia się, gdy w rozmowie zostaną użyte frazy wyzwalające lub jeśli inny temat przekierowuje do niego.
- Kontroler temat identyfikuje błąd, jeśli inny temat przekierowuje do tematu Wyłączone.
- Podczas publikowania agenta publikowane są wszystkie tematy, niezależnie od tego, czy są włączone , czy wyłączone.
Wskazówka
Włącz temat wyłączony w celu pracy nad nim w stanie wersji roboczej. Pozostaw stan Wył. podczas publikowania zmian innych tematów gotowych do uaktywnienia.
Kopiowanie tematu
Po utworzeniu kilku tematów możesz użyć poprzedniego temat jako punktu odniesienia podczas tworzenia nowych tematów.
Na stronie Tematy wybierz trzy kropki obok nazwy tematu, a następnie wybierz pozycję Utwórz kopię.
To duplikuje wybrany tematy z wyrazem (Kopia) dodanym do nazwy. Cała zawartość tematu, taka jak opis, frazy wyzwalające i cała konwersacja, została skopiowana do nowego tematu.
Aby uniknąć nieporozumień z oryginalnymi temat, które mają te same frazy wyzwalania, należy rozważyć wyłączenie nowego tematu.
Po zakończeniu edytowania nowego tematu włącz go, aby go przetestować. Gdy wszystko jest gotowe, opublikuj nowy temat.
Nie ma limitu liczby operacji kopiowania tematu. Każdy temat ma własny wewnętrzny identyfikator.
Zmiana nazwy tematu
Możesz użyć paska narzędzi kanwy tworzenia, aby szybko zmienić nazwę tematu. Na pasku narzędzi wybierz opcję Tematy, a następnie wybierz temat listy. Na stronie tematu wybierz nazwę temat, wpisz nową nazwę, a następnie naciśnij klawisz Enter.
Ważne
Należy unikać okresów (.
) w temat nazwy. Nie można wyeksportować rozwiązania zawierającego agenta z okresami w nazwie każdego z jego tematów.
Przekieruj do innego tematu
Aby przekierowywać rozmowę z temat na inny bez konieczności rozpoczynania od początku, dodaj węzeł Przekierowywanie. Kiedy rozmowa dotrze na koniec celu tematu, jest domyślnie wznawiana w języku temat docelowym. Więcej węzłów można wstawić w razie potrzeby za węźle Przekierowywanie.
Wybierz ikonę Dodaj węzeł
pod węzłem, w którym ma nastąpić przejście, wskaż temat Zarządzanie tematem i wybierz pozycję Przejdź do innego tematu.
Wybierz z listy temat docelowy.
Przekaż zmienne między tematami w razie potrzeby. Jeśli adres temat, do którego jest przekierowywany, wymaga zmiennych wejściowych lub oczekuje się, że zwrócone zmienne wyjściowe do kodów temat, wprowadź lub wybierz wartość dla każdej z nich.
Zapisz temat, a następnie użyj okienka testowego agenta, aby potwierdzić, że agent pomyślnie wywołał temat docelowy.
Kończenie bieżącego tematu lub wszystkich tematów
Domyślnie przekierowywana rozmowa zwraca do jednostki temat, temat się na końcu tematu. Aby zakończyć temat lub zakończyć konwersację, użyj bieżącego ustawienia węzła Zakończ bieżący temat lub Zakończ wszystkie tematy.
Węzeł Zakończ bieżący temat kończy bieżący temat. Jeśli bieżący temat zostanie wywołany z innego tematu, rozmowa natychmiast powróci do pierwotnego tematu. Typowe użycie tego węzła to odgałęzienie warunkowe. Jedno odgałęzienie zamyka temat wcześniej, a inne kontynuuje bieżący temat.
Węzeł Zakończ wszystkie tematy od razu kończy wszystkie aktywne tematy. Agent traktuje następną wiadomość od użytkownika jako pierwszą wiadomość w nowej konwersacji.
Aby użytkownik wie, że rozmowa jest zakończona, należy dodać węzeł Zakończ konwersacjęprzed węzłem Zakończ wszystkie tematy.
Wiele tematów systemowych używa tych węzłów do kontrolowania, jak konwersacje kończą się lub zaczynają od nowa. Dowiedz się, jak używać tematów systemowych.
Porada
Węzeł Zakończ wszystkie tematy nie powoduje wyczyszczenia ani zresetowania żadnych zmiennych globalnych. Aby wyczyścić zmienne globalne, należy najpierw użyć węzła Wyczyść wszystkie zmienne. Przykład takiego stanu można zobaczyć w systemie temat o nazwie Resetuj konwersację w Copilot Studio.